Identification of alcaligin as the siderophore produced by Bordetella pertussis and B. bronchiseptica. 总被引:6,自引:5,他引:1 下载免费PDF全文
C H Moore L A Foster D G Gerbig Jr D W Dyer B W Gibson 《Journal of bacteriology》1995,177(4):1116-1118
The siderophores produced by iron-starved Bordetella pertussis and B. bronchiseptica were purified and were found to be identical. Using mass spectrometry and proton nuclear magnetic resonance, we determined that the siderophore produced by these organisms was identical to alcaligin, a siderophore produced by Alcaligenes denitrificans. 相似文献

S. Gillis B. C. Furie B. Furie H. Patel M. C. Huberty M. Switzer W. B. Foster H. A. Scoble M. D. Bond 《Protein science : a publication of the Protein Society》1997,6(1):185-196
The gamma-carboxyglutamic acid (Gla) domains of the vitamin K-dependent blood coagulation proteins contain 10 highly conserved Gla residues within the first 33 residues, but factor IX is unique in possessing 2 additional Gla residues at positions 36 and 40. To determine their importance, factor IX species lacking these Gla residues were isolated from heterologously expressed human factor IX. Using ion-exchange chromatography, peptide mapping, mass spectrometry, and N-terminal sequencing, we have purified and identified two partially carboxylated recombinant factor IX species; factor IX/gamma 40E is uncarboxylated at residue 40 and factor IX/gamma 36,40E is uncarboxylated at both residues 36 and 40. These species were compared with the fully gamma-carboxylated recombinant factor IX, unfractionated recombinant factor IX, and plasma-derived factor IX. As monitored by anti-factor IX:Ca (II)-specific antibodies and by the quenching of intrinsic fluorescence, all these factor IX species underwent the Ca(II)-induced conformational transition required for phospholipid membrane binding and bound equivalently to phospholipid vesicles composed of phosphatidylserine, phosphatidylcholine, and phosphatidylethanolamine. Endothelial cell binding was also similar in all species, with half-maximal inhibition of the binding of 125I-labeled plasma-derived factor IX at concentrations of 2-6 nM. Functionally, factor IX/gamma 36,40E and factor IX/gamma 40E were similar to fully gamma-carboxylated recombinant factor IX and plasma-derived factor IX in their coagulant activity and in their ability to participate in the activation of factor X in the tenase complex both with synthetic phospholipid vesicles and activated platelets. However, Gla 36 and Gla 40 represent part of the epitope targeted by anti-factor IX:Mg(II)-specific antibodies because these antibodies bound factor IX preferentially to factor IX/gamma 36,40E and factor IX/gamma 40E. These results demonstrate that the gamma-carboxylation of glutamic acid residues 36 and 40 in human factor IX is not required for any function of factor IX examined. 相似文献

Nucleotide Composition Bias Affects Amino Acid Content in Proteins Coded by Animal Mitochondria 总被引:16,自引:0,他引:16
We show that in animal mitochondria homologous genes that differ in guanine plus cytosine (G + C) content code for proteins
differing in amino acid content in a manner that relates to the G + C content of the codons. DNA sequences were analyzed using
square plots, a new method that combines graphical visualization and statistical analysis of compositional differences in
both DNA and protein. Square plots divide codons into four groups based on first and second position A + T (adenine plus thymine)
and G + C content and indicate differences in amino acid content when comparing sequences that differ in G + C content. When
sequences are compared using these plots, the amino acid content is shown to correlate with the nucleotide bias of the genes.
This amino acid effect is shown in all protein-coding genes in the mitochondrial genome, including cox I, cox II, and cyt b, mitochondrial genes which are commonly used for phylogenetic studies. Furthermore, nucleotide content differences are shown
to affect the content of all amino acids with A + T- and G + C-rich codons. We speculate that phylogenetic analysis of genes
so affected may tend erroneously to indicate relatedness (or lack thereof) based only on amino acid content.

The amphotropic murine leukemia virus receptor gene encodes a 71-kilodalton protein that is induced by phosphate depletion. 总被引:2,自引:2,他引:0 下载免费PDF全文
The amphotropic murine leukemia virus (MuLV) can infect cells from a number of mammals, including humans, via its specific receptor. Basic knowledge of amphotropic MuLV receptor expression is likely to be useful in the development and improvement of gene therapy protocols based on amphotropic-pseudotyped vectors. To investigate the expression of the human receptor for the amphotropic MuLV (GLVR-2, newly termed Pit2), we determined its mRNA levels in several cell lines and found them to vary significantly. Induction of increased levels of mRNA after removal of phosphate from the media was observed in two osteosarcoma cell lines. The increase in GLVR-2 mRNA resulted in a concomitant rise in the levels of a 71-kDa protein specifically recognized by affinity-purified antibodies against GLVR-2. Using these antibodies, we were able to confirm the intracellular topology of the large hydrophilic domain between the proposed sixth and seventh transmembrane domains of the GLVR-2 protein. This assignment is in agreement with the fourth extracellular loop being outside the cell, consistent with the proposal that the fourth extracellular loop of GLVR-2 contains the envelope binding site. 相似文献

The prevalence of obesity among African American women approaches 50% and greatly exceeds rates for Caucasian women. In addition, black women lose less weight than white during obesity treatment and gain more weight when untreated. This study assessed resting energy expenditure (REE) and body composition in obese white (n=122) and black (n=44) women to explore the relationship between biological variables and these observed differences. REE and body composition were assessed by indirect calorimetry and densitometry, respectively, before weight loss. REE was significantly lower in black subjects (1637.6 ± 236.9 kcal/d) than in white (1731.4 ± 262.0) (p=0.04). REE remained significantly lower in blacks than whites after adjusting for body weight (p=0.02). REE, adjusted for fat-free mass, was also significantly lower in blacks than whites (p<0.0001), although the overestimation of fat-free mass by densitometry in blacks may have contributed to this finding. There were no differences between the groups in respiratory quotient. These results suggest that a decreased REE may exist in obese black women, and it may be related to the observed differences between black and white women in the prevalence of obesity and in the response to weight loss treatment. These crosssectional findings await confirmation in longitudinal studies. 相似文献

The addition of serum to uterine secretions was shown to opsonize Streptococcus zooepidemicus and significantly enhance bacterial phagocytosis by equine neutrophils. Treatment of serum by heat inactivation at 56 degrees C, EDTA treatment, and C3 consumption reduced phagocytosis and therefore demonstrated that the process was complement-dependent. The amount of C3 present in uterine secretions was measured in a series of 14 mares infected with Streptococcus zooepidemicus . Ten of the 14 mares had detectable amounts of C3; however, the C3 had been cleaved and rendered nonfunctional. The importance of these findings in relationship to chronic uterine infections in the mare is discussed. 相似文献

The immunoglobulins IgA, IgG, IgG(T) and IgM were measured in uterine secretions from mares with normal uterine defense capability against bacterial contamination, and in mares with lowered resistance. Samples were collected for analysis at two stages of estrus and two stages of diestrus. All mares were then challenged with a pathogenic culture of Streptococci inoculated into the uterus. The immunoglobulins were quantitated on a similar schedule post-inoculation. Generally higher amounts of IgA, IgG and IgG(T) were found in the uterine secretions of mares which had an imparied resistance to endometritis than in mares with an efficient defense mechanisms. IgM was not detected in enough samples to suggest any differences. 相似文献
